Method 1: Sorting Photos On Android Devices

If you’re an Android user, sorting photos in your gallery by name is a relatively straightforward process. Here’s how you can do it:

  • Open the Google Photos app on your Android device.
  • Tap on the “Albums” tab at the bottom of the screen.
  • Select the album that contains the photos you want to sort.
  • Tap on the three vertical dots at the top right corner of the screen.
  • Select “Sort by” from the drop-down menu.
  • Choose “File name” as the sorting option.

Alternatively, you can also use the built-in “Files” app on your Android device to sort photos by name. Here’s how:

  • Open the “Files” app on your Android device.
  • Navigate to the folder that contains the photos you want to sort.
  • Tap on the three vertical dots at the top right corner of the screen.
  • Select “Sort by” from the drop-down menu.
  • Choose “Name” as the sorting option.

Sorting Photos On Windows And MacOS

If you prefer to manage your photos on your computer, you can also sort photos by name on Windows and macOS. Here’s how:

  • On Windows, open the File Explorer and navigate to the folder that contains the photos you want to sort.
  • Right-click on the folder and select “Sort by” from the context menu.
  • Choose “Name” as the sorting option.
  • On macOS, open the Finder and navigate to the folder that contains the photos you want to sort.
  • Click on the “View” menu and select “Sort by” from the drop-down menu.
  • Choose “Name” as the sorting option.

Best Practices For Sorting Photos

Sorting photos by name is just the first step in managing your photo collection. Here are some best practices to keep in mind:

  • Use a consistent naming convention: Use a consistent naming convention for your photos, such as “YYYYMMDD – Photo Name”.
  • Use folders and subfolders: Use folders and subfolders to organize your photos by date, location, and event.
  • Use tags and keywords: Use tags and keywords to add metadata to your photos, making them easier to search and find.
  • Backup your photos: Backup your photos regularly to prevent loss and damage.

By following these best practices, you can keep your photo collection organized and easily accessible, making it easier to enjoy your cherished memories.

How Do I Sort Photos By Name In A Gallery?

To sort photos by name in a gallery, you will typically need to access the gallery’s settings or options menu. From here, you can select the “sort by” option and choose “name” from the list of available options. Some galleries may also allow you to sort photos by name in ascending or descending order, depending on your preference.

Once you have selected the “sort by name” option, the gallery will rearrange your photos in alphabetical order by file name. This can be a useful way to organize your photos, especially if you have a large collection and want to find a specific photo quickly. However, keep in mind that this method may not be as effective if you have multiple photos with the same name.
